Geneviève Doang is a French-Asian actress of Chinese descent born in Paris, bilingual in English. She is skilled in Kung Fu and stage combat and known as the French voice of Ciri inWiedzmin 3: Dziki Gon (2015),D.Va inOverwatch (2016),Lunafreya inFinal Fantasy XV (2016)and Evangelyne inWakfu (2008).
In 2020, she is joining the third season of French TV seriesMunch (2016)(TF1) as a regular, playing Police Captain Wang. In 2019, she was featured inTerminator: Dark Fate (2019)where she plays the role of a Resistance Nurse opposite actressMackenzie Davis. In 2018, she played 25 year-old intern Jia in the French TV showNina (2015)) and entered the family of the comedy showScènes de ménages (2009)(as daughter-in-law of one of the main couples Liliane et José). In 2017 she played Enlai, a guest of episode in the French TV seriesTransferts (2017)premium short series platform).
As a kung-fu / action performer and actress, she played the co-lead role as a martial art-skilled special agent in the French action / comedy short movie 'Tranh & Nowak' in 2016 for which she was awarded « Best Actress » in the Fighting Spirit Film Festival 2018 in London. The short also received a number of awards in worldwide film festivals for Best Short film, Best Action sequence, Best Action Choreography, etc.
In 2016 she played the lead role's girlfriend Mai Linh in the short movieMui Diên n'est pas mort (2016),starringFrédéric Chau(, the French famous Asian actor from the feature filmQu'est-ce qu'on a fait au bon Dieu? (2014),the French Box Office greatest hit in 2014 andLucy (2014).
She grew up practicing Kung Fu since childhood, after five years of classical ballet, while learning music and piano at the conservatory of her hometown. After a Master of Science in Management with Honors in Neoma Business School in Reims, she decided to pursue a career as an actress.
She is also prolific in the dubbing and voice over industry in France. She is notably the French voice ofConstance WuinCrazy Rich Asians (2018),Ali WonginAlways Be My Maybe (2019),Jamie Chung(Office Christmas Party (2016),The Hangover Part II (2011)&The Hangover Part III (2013),Once Upon a Time (2011),Premium Rush (2012),Believe (2014)...),Jerrika Hinton(as Stephanie Edwards inGrey's Anatomy (2005)),Bae Doona(Sense8 (2015),Cloud Atlas (2012),Jupiter Ascending (2015)...),Janel Parrish(Pretty Little Liars (2010)...),Diana Bang(The Interview (2014),Bates Motel (2013),Second Chance (2016)...),Arden Cho(Teen Wolf (2011),Tomb Raider (2013)...) among others. As she has a clear voice tone and can easily vary the pitch of her voice, she is also skilled in dubbing children and teenager's voices.
As a singer, she played in the Musical 'Marco Polo: an Untold Love Story' directed by Rogelio Saldo Chua in 2015, at le Vingtième Théâtre in Paris, France.
